Charitable objects

THE SOCIETY IS ESTABLISHED FOR THE PUBLIC BENEFIT FOR THE FOLLOWING PURPOSES IN THE ROYAL BOROUGH OF KINGSTON UPON THAMES, WHICH AREA SHALL HEREINAFTER BE REFERRED TO AS 'THE AREA OF BENEFIT'I) TO PROMOTE HIGH STANDARDS OF ENVIRONMENTAL DESIGN, PLANNING AND ARCHITECTURE IN OR AFFECTING THE AREA OF BENEFITII) TO EDUCATE THE PUBLIC IN THE ENVIRONMENT, HISTORY, NATURAL HISTORY AND ARCHITECTURE OF THE AREA OF BENEFITIII) TO SECURE THE PRESERVATION, PROTECTION, DEVELOPMENT AND ENHANCEMENT OF FEATURES OF HISTORIC OR PUBLIC INTEREST IN THE AREA OF BENEFIT.

Governing document: CONSTITUTION ADOPTED 11 APRIL 2003
